  6. for all who still need to know.... xerd has no headers i tried forever to get some and so i did some research and ended up putting is300 headers on my 93 sc300 and they fit very well all i had to do was shorten the car side exaust 2 inches right behind the flange for the headers and it fit perfect... another thing is the o2 sensors... on a sc300 they bolt in with 2 10mm bolts and on the is300 they screw in an o2 bung so i put universal o2 sensors off my 1988 toyota supra 7mgte.... univrsal splice in type and never had a problem....
  7. i just bought control arm bushing and am not going to use them so let me know if someone wants them and also if you want a better replacement for the control arms buy 93-98 supra non turbo control arms different part number but same fit.. lexus one were 395 a piece and supra ones were 411 for 2 with shipping... let me know and i will dig out the part numbers.....
  8. i bought headers for a 2001 and up IS300 and it comes with 4 holes for the O2 sensors but they are the screw in type and the SC300 has the bolt in type.... so i got the bosch universal one wire PN#12031 from advanced auto parts for $28.00 a peice... they are for my supra and have the same voltage reading... the only mod to the rest of the car is the exhaust behind the second cat needs to be have a 1.5 inch section taken out of it and welded back together and the 2 extra O2 sensor holes need pluged... you can get 2 oil pan plugs for that.... i beleive they are m18x1.6 but i will double check and update it.... any questions feel free to ask....
